Echo Park Housing Stock

Why Echo Park's Older Homes Drive Roofing Demand

A large share of Echo Park's residential buildings were constructed before the 1940s, which means original roof decking, aging underlayment, and in some cases multiple layers of roofing material stacked over the decades. On a 100-year-old Craftsman in Angelino Heights, what looks like a straightforward shingle repair can reveal rotted sheathing or a failed valley flashing underneath. Understanding that layered history, and scoping the work honestly before a crew goes up, is what separates a durable repair from one that fails in the next rainy season. Hillside Terrain

Roofing Steep Lots Above Elysian Park

The hillside streets that climb toward Elysian Park and wind through the upper reaches of Echo Park create real logistical constraints: limited staging area, narrow driveways, and roof pitches that require additional safety rigging. Flat-valley roofing and hillside roofing are genuinely different operations, and properties on streets like Laveta Terrace, where the famous stairways connect levels that a truck can't reach, require planning before a single shingle is loaded. Flat and Low-Slope Roofing

Flat Roof Systems on Echo Park's Multi-Family Buildings

Echo Park's denser corridors, particularly around Sunset Boulevard, near Historic Filipinotown, and along the Westlake edge, carry a significant number of flat and low-slope roofs on duplexes, triplexes, and small apartment buildings. Torch-down modified bitumen, TPO membrane, and roof coatings are the systems most commonly applied to these structures, and each has a different performance profile depending on the building's drainage, parapet condition, and sun exposure. A roof coating can extend a serviceable flat roof's life; a full TPO tear-off is the right call when the substrate is compromised. Call (323) 474-1088 to find out which system fits your building.

Cool Roofs and Energy Code

Title 24 Reflective Roofing in Echo Park

When a re-roof in Echo Park triggers Title 24 compliance, which the City of Los Angeles building department determines based on project scope, a reflective or cool-roof system is required rather than optional. For flat and low-slope roofs, that typically means a light-colored TPO or a reflective coating; for pitched roofs, it means a qualifying cool-roof shingle. Beyond code compliance, reflective roofing genuinely reduces heat gain in a dense urban neighborhood where rooftop temperatures run high through the long Southern California summer. What roofing problems are most common on Echo Park's flat-roof multi-family buildings?
Ponding water, failed seams, and deteriorated membrane are the most frequent issues on the flat and low-slope roofs common on Echo Park's duplexes and small apartment buildings, particularly on older torch-down systems that have reached the end of their service life. Parapet walls and interior drains are also common failure points on these structures. Depending on the condition of the existing membrane and substrate, the right solution may be a coating, a partial repair, or a full tear-off and replacement. What should I expect when a roof repair uncovers damaged decking on an older Echo Park home?
On homes built in the 1910s through 1940s, which make up a significant portion of Echo Park's housing stock; it's not uncommon for a repair to reveal soft spots, rotted sheathing, or original board decking that no longer provides a sound substrate. When that happens, the affected decking is replaced with new plywood or OSB before new underlayment and roofing material go down.
